> Yesterday, I implemented a test scenario described to me by
> Roy  Karlsbakk,
> > a Norwegian friend and Asterisk user. I connected two PCs with Linux
> > and Asterisk.
> > Placed one call from the console over SIP to the other server. That
> > server raised
> > the extension with one and dialed back. My server raised the  extension
> > with one
> > and dialed back - 200 times. One call going back and forward 200  times
> > before
> > Allison started talking about weasels. Quite a lot of signalling.  Quite
> > a lot of files
> > open. The freshly installed Ubuntu desktop ran out of file handles  and
> > a lot of
> > interesting things happened. One server started sending
> re-invites,  which
> > confused everything and I ended up with a big mess. A few patches
> > later, things
> > started working as expected.
> >
> > A simple test that hopefully improved the Asterisk 1.4 release a
> tiny  bit.
> >
> > So what happens if I start adding codec translations? If I add a  third
> > server?
> > With two or three small systems, you can cause a lot of havoc and stress
> > test. Realtime on one server, two other servers that send  registrations
> > with
> > one minute expiry and 200 calls each? 200 authenticated calls that rings
> > for two secs, then hangs up and tries again?
